What are the pricing differences between Google Cloud Platform and Vercel?
Google Cloud Platform uses a usage-based pricing model starting at $0.020/GB storage, $0.12/GB network egress (free tier: $300 credit, Always Free products) with a free tier. Vercel uses a freemium pricing model starting at Free tier generous, Pro at $20/user/month with a free tier. Evaluate total cost of ownership including operational overhead.
Which option is better for compliance: Google Cloud Platform or Vercel?
Google Cloud Platform supports SOC 2, GDPR, HIPAA, PCI-DSS. Vercel supports SOC 2, GDPR. Always verify current certifications directly with the vendor.
